What trends will shape the Digital Trust Market in the coming years?

The Digital Trust Market accounted for USD 100.2 Billion in 2024 and USD 113.98 Billion in 2025 is expected to reach USD 413.36 Billion by 2035, growing at a CAGR of around 13.75% between 2025 and 2035. The growing digital revolution in most sectors in the forthcoming years will determine the Digital Trust Market because such evolution boosts the need to perform secure online engagements and interactions. The increasing cybersecurity attacks and fraudulent schemes will challenge organizations to embrace the best identity verification, authentication, and fraud prevention services.

The combination of AI, blockchain, and biometrics will improve the efficiency of operations, provide transparency, and improve security. The increased regulatory compliance standards, including GDPR and CCPA, will force business enterprises to better secure their digital trust system. Remote work, cloud services, and IoT devices will continue to grow, leading to the necessity of secure digital environments. Also, the growing consumer demand for data privacy and trust will ensure that digital trust becomes one of the defining market advantages of the company operating in the digital economy.

What are the key drivers and challenges shaping the Digital Trust market?

How does rising cybercrime increase organizational investments in digital trust and security solutions globally?

The demand in the Global Digital Trust Market is rising at an astounding rate due to the threat of cybercrime, which has become a key concern for most organizations all over the globe. India reported more than 36 lakh cases of cyber fraud in the year 2024 and financial losses of over 22,845 crore (according to the Ministry of Home Affairs), a 206% rise compared to the previous year. This amplification of cybercrime has motivated organizations to increase their expenses in digital trust and security tools that will protect delicate data and guarantee their clients' trust. Sophisticated and advanced cyberattacks have forced corporations to turn to more robust forms of technology, like artificial intelligence, machine learning, blockchain, and the like, in a bid to bolster protection systems.

The enforcement of government regulations and standards that are more stringent has also driven the use of such solutions in various fields. Real-time threat detection and response automation systems are being implemented in companies in order to reduce possible threats. Also, the enhanced attack surface due to the proliferation of connected devices and cloud services has been another factor that points to the necessity of strong trust systems. With continuously changing threat landscapes in cyber, organizations are increasingly focused on a proactive security approach. End-to-end encryption, zero-trust designs, and identification confirmation routines have become critical to secure online properties. Overall, evolving cybercrime is one of the reasons why most organizations in the world should focus on increasing investments in a detailed digital trust solution to guarantee security in operations, and the maintenance of stakeholder trust.

Will stringent government regulations push companies to adopt advanced privacy protection technologies rapidly?

The global digital trust market is witnessing major growth with respect to the strict government policies requiring greater privacy protection. Another point about the importance of the security of digital data is the enactment of the Digital Personal Data Protection (DPDP) Act in August 2023, which underlines the efforts that the Indian government is undertaking to protect the digital personal data in the country. Such legislation obliges organizations to guarantee transparency, accountability, and security in any form of data processing, hence forcing businesses to employ advanced privacy-protecting technologies. Businesses are required to adopt a consent management system, assign data protection officers, and introduce avenues where data breaches can be reported urgently. These demands have spurred the use of advanced technology like encryption solutions, automated systems of compliance, and privacy management systems.

There will be an add-on level of supervision and enforcement in the form of the Data Protection Board of India. This means that companies are spending a lot on digital trust services to curb the chances of data privacy breaches. The rules also assist organizations in establishing better consumer confidence and belief. The demand for proactive compliance strategies becomes bigger as the privacy concerns increase on a global scale. In general, progressive government requirements can be viewed as one of the most important factors that lead to the high rates of implementation of improved privacy protection solutions within the business environment.

Could high implementation costs prevent small enterprises from deploying comprehensive digital trust solutions effectively?

Costs of implementation pose threats to the Global Digital Trust Market since small enterprises might not use comprehensive digital solutions due to the hurdles of implementation. SMBs frequently work on minimized IT budgets and allocate funds to state-of-the-art security measures like AI-powered threat tracking, blockchain frameworks, and zero-trust organizations. The financial issues and expenses of the licensing costs, infrastructure improvement, and maintenance costs will contribute to turning off full-scale adoption. Most small businesses are currently using legacy systems that add to the complexity of integration and add to the cost. Also, specialized cybersecurity human resources are another extra cost increase that smaller entities might not meet, since not all organizations can finance sophisticated cybersecurity experts.

Consequently, some companies implement partial solutions to digital security, leaving them with breaches in their digital security posture. Such low adoption may expose them to more cyberattacks and theft of data. In order to overcome all these hurdles, there are emerging cloud-based, scalable, and cost-effective digital trust solutions. The solutions provide small and medium businesses with an opportunity to make use of enterprise-level security capabilities without straining their budgets. Finally, there is a significant cost disadvantage in the implementation, which is a key limiting factor among smaller organizations in order to realize the full potential of digital trust technologies.

Will emerging IoT and connected devices create new demand for robust trust management platforms?

The Digital Trust Market is growing at an astounding rate owing to the spread of Internet of Things (IoT) devices and connected technologies that are changing industries and everyday life. As it is indicated by the Department of Telecommunications, by October 2024, India will have more than 1.15 billion mobile telephone connections, which illustrates dramatic growth in connected devices. Such multiplication of connectivity creates a larger surface of attack in terms of cyber threats, and therefore, effective, robust trust management platforms are quintessential to allow data integrity, privacy, and security. This interconnection of IoT devices in the healthcare, transportation, and smart cities sectors only increases the necessity of mature digital ecosystems.

Enterprises are also moving towards the implementation of enhanced cybersecurity programs capable of threat detection, automation of the compliance mechanism, and device authentication in real-time. The platforms assist in handling the complexities brought forth by the disparate and dynamic space of the IoT environments. Since the number of connected devices is expected to increase further, the need to have comprehensive digital trust solutions is on the increase, too. Enterprises are prioritizing adopting scalable, agile architecture in order to guard confidential information and ensure business continuity. Improved trust management not only protects infrastructure but also promotes confidence and loyalty in the users. In general, the growth of IoT and connected devices is one of the primary reasons to invest in digital trust and strong digital solutions around the world.

What does the competitive landscape of the Digital Trust market look like?

The Digital Trust Market is very competitive, with key technology industry players such as Microsoft, IBM, Oracle, Amazon Web Services (AWS), and Cisco Systems, which offer end-to-end solutions for identity and access management, encryption, fraud prevention, and data protection. Such companies take advantage of their vast technological know-how to cater to a broad industrial spectrum, have secure digital transactions, and become regulator-compliant. New vendors such as Zscaler are gaining traction through their new offerings, such as zero-trust security platforms that do not require the standard VPNs and firewalls, improving cloud security. The Zscaler platform links the users, devices, and data securely, along with examining hundreds of billions of transactions on a daily basis to limit the attack surface and eliminate unauthorized access. There has been unending innovation in the market with employers using AI-powered analytics, behavioral biometrics, and high-end threat detection.

Further, Zscaler announced the additions to its zero-trust architecture, such as automatic segmentation, defense against generative AI threats, and Zscaler Cellular (SIM-based authentication to secure IoT and OT devices). Such achievements are indicative of the emphasis in the industry on security systems that are adaptive, scalable, and AI-assisted. Firms are establishing more strategic unions and alliances in order to enlarge their capabilities and geographic presence. As cybersecurity threats increase, there is pressure on regulatory compliance and the need to transform digitally, a phenomenon that is leading companies to focus on innovation to have a competitive advantage. Overall, competition is moving, liquefying, and constant improvements mean that the market will continue developing as the number of people requiring trust and security in the digital world grows.

Which recent mergers, acquisitions, or product launches are shaping the Digital Trust industry?

  • In July 2025, Salesforce announced its plan to acquire data protection and management company Own Company for $1.9 billion. This acquisition is aimed at strengthening Salesforce's data security and privacy capabilities, addressing rising customer concerns about data loss prevention. The deal is expected to close in the fourth quarter of Salesforce's fiscal year 2025. 
  • In June 2025, LevelBlue, a global leader in cloud-based, AI-driven managed security services, signed a definitive agreement to acquire Aon's Cybersecurity and Intellectual Property (IP) Litigation consulting groups, including recognized cybersecurity firm Stroz Friedberg and Elysium Digital, renowned for technology-related IP litigation matters.
  • In March 2025, Merck launched the M-Trust™ platform, a secure cyber-physical trust platform that enables organizations to ensure product quality and authenticity across their value chains by immutably linking the physical and digital worlds.
